Transaction 3d7f34e51d75119bae38a29414e25542dda77f76950d1e5dbaa7b44544454070
1 Input
1 Output
-
3d7f34e51d75119bae38a29414e25542dda77f76950d1e5dbaa7b44544454070:0
- value
- 62767
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dac10f9ca4c7ffac33364dc8f3db6e10d00d217
- address
- bc1qtkkpp7w2f3ll4senvnwg70dkuyxsp5shaus8fh